Definition
- 1Küchengerät zum Frittieren von Speisen mit heißem Fett
Recorded use
Wiktionary examplesThese source excerpts show how Fritteuse appears in context. They illustrate usage; the definition above remains the entry’s reference meaning.
Die Anschaffung einer Fritteuse will gut überlegt sein.
„An der fehlenden Fritteuse liegt es im Übrigen nicht, dass ich nicht als waschechte Holländerin durchgehen kann.“
